850# ### Instructions for creating `ec_prv.pk8nopub.der`,
851# ### `ec_prv.pk8nopubparam.der`, and `ec_prv.pk8param.der` by hand from
852# ### `ec_prv.pk8.der`.
853#
854# These instructions assume you are familiar with ASN.1 DER encoding and can
855# use a hex editor to manipulate DER.
856#
857# The relevant ASN.1 definitions for a PKCS#8 encoded Elliptic Curve key are:
858#
859# PrivateKeyInfo ::= SEQUENCE {
860# version Version,
861# privateKeyAlgorithm PrivateKeyAlgorithmIdentifier,
862# privateKey PrivateKey,
863# attributes [0] IMPLICIT Attributes OPTIONAL
864# }
865#
866# AlgorithmIdentifier ::= SEQUENCE {
867# algorithm OBJECT IDENTIFIER,
868# parameters ANY DEFINED BY algorithm OPTIONAL
869# }
870#
871# ECParameters ::= CHOICE {
872# namedCurve OBJECT IDENTIFIER
873# -- implicitCurve NULL
874# -- specifiedCurve SpecifiedECDomain
875# }
876#
877# ECPrivateKey ::= SEQUENCE {
878# version INTEGER { ecPrivkeyVer1(1) } (ecPrivkeyVer1),
879# privateKey OCTET STRING,
880# parameters [0] ECParameters {{ NamedCurve }} OPTIONAL,
881# publicKey [1] BIT STRING OPTIONAL
882# }
883#
884# `ec_prv.pk8.der` as generatde above by OpenSSL should have the following
885# fields:
886#
887# * privateKeyAlgorithm namedCurve
888# * privateKey.parameters NOT PRESENT
889# * privateKey.publicKey PRESENT
890# * attributes NOT PRESENT
891#
892# # ec_prv.pk8nopub.der
893#
894# Take `ec_prv.pk8.der` and remove `privateKey.publicKey`.
895#
896# # ec_prv.pk8nopubparam.der
897#
898# Take `ec_prv.pk8nopub.der` and add `privateKey.parameters`, the same value as
899# `privateKeyAlgorithm.namedCurve`. Don't forget to add the explicit tag.
900#
901# # ec_prv.pk8param.der
902#
903# Take `ec_prv.pk8.der` and add `privateKey.parameters`, the same value as
904# `privateKeyAlgorithm.namedCurve`. Don't forget to add the explicit tag.
